Output 565eca2964f5be1f4d4e80edb5985f08c42e2e373b5fe146eb7c7b68b07269ea:0

value
7412646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d035e806010390f6a417dd0e4a7fd380a169d4 OP_EQUAL
address
3JuNPLD8gbPkagoS717uqrCsEmQsd9T2nQ
transaction
565eca2964f5be1f4d4e80edb5985f08c42e2e373b5fe146eb7c7b68b07269ea
confirmations
361576
spent
true